it面试题
Tips:编程是工科,多动手、付出必有回报。
博文目录
-
【顶】好评文章推荐
-
Spring框架中的元数据注解是如何工作的?
1、注解类型定义: 元数据注解是通过在代码中定义注解类型(@interface)来实现的,它们为类、方法或字段提供额外信息。 2、注解处理: 在运行时,Spring容器通过反射机制读取类、方...
阅读更多
指数:31624-04-07 -
Elastic Job Lite中的任务执行优先级是如何确定的?
1、配置优先级: 在作业配置中可以设置优先级,优先级高的作业会被优先调度执行。 2、资源利用率: 系统会监控资源利用情况,优先调度资源利用率低的任务,平衡系统负载。 3、作...
阅读更多
指数:36824-04-07 -
在Spring单体架构应用中,如何实现有效的配置管理?
1、外部化配置: 将配置信息外部化存储,如使用配置文件或中心化配置服务器,方便管理和修改,无需重新部署应用。 2、环境区分: 使用Spring Profiles分离不同环境的配置,如开发、...
阅读更多
指数:41124-04-07 -
在Spring Cloud Alibaba中,如何实现基于时间序列的数据分析和处理?
1、时间序列数据库: 采用专门的时间序列数据库(如InfluxDB)来存储和管理时间序列数据。 2、数据采集: 使用合适的工具和策略定期采集时间序列数据,如系统监控数据、业务交易数...
阅读更多
指数:31824-04-07 -
ClickHouse如何处理数据倾斜问题?
1、均匀分布的分片键: 选择一个均匀分布的分片键,可以使数据在各个节点之间更均衡地分布。 2、重新分配数据: 如果出现数据倾斜,可以考虑重新分配数据,或调整表的分片策略...
阅读更多
指数:15824-04-07 -
JDK 11中的动态类文件常量Dynamic Class-File Constants有何用途?
1、优化常量表达式: 动态类文件常量允许更灵活和高效地表达常量,特别是那些在编译时无法完全确定的复杂常量表达式。 2、减少内存占用: 通过动态计算常量值,可以减少类文件...
阅读更多
指数:16024-04-07 -
GitLab的Value Stream分析工具有什么特点
1、定义: Value Stream分析工具用于分析和展示软件开发过程中从计划到部署各阶段的时间消耗和效率。 2、流程可视化: 提供了一个可视化的流程图,显示从项目开始到完成的每个阶段...
阅读更多
指数:15224-04-07 -
HTML5中的拖放功能如何实现?
1、设置可拖放元素: 通过draggable="true"属性标记元素可拖放。 2、定义拖动行为: 使用dragstart事件处理器定义拖动时的行为,如设置拖动数据。 3、处理拖放过程: 利用dragover和dragent...
阅读更多
指数:48024-04-07 -
Java中的CAS操作有什么特点
1、原子性操作: CAS操作包含三个操作数——内存位置(V)、预期原值(A)和新值(B)。如果内存位置的值与预期原值相同,那么处理器会自动将该位置值更新为新值。 2、无锁优化:...
阅读更多
指数:48224-04-07 -
Spring单体架构应用中,如何管理和维护会话状态?
1、使用HTTP会话: 利用HTTP session管理用户会话,保存用户状态和数据,适用于小型或中型应用。 2、客户端存储: 将会话数据存储在客户端,如Cookies或Web Storage,减轻服务器压力。 3、...
阅读更多
指数:12724-04-07 -
Git中的bisect命令的用途是什么?
1、开始二分查找: 使用git bisect start开始。 2、标记好的提交和坏的提交: 使用git bisect good 标记没有问题的提交,使用git bisect bad 标记有问题的提交。 3、Git自动检查: Git会自动检出中...
阅读更多
指数:26924-04-07


